### sec.129B Leave to proceed if no notice filed by person
If a claim is served on a person outside Australia and the person does not file a notice of intention to defend, the party serving the claim may proceed against the person served only with the leave of the court.
An application for leave under subrule (1) may be made without serving notice of the application on the person served with the originating process.
r 129B ins 2019 SL No. 50 s 4
